will be in Berlin during day and need recommendations for restaurants open at lunch that would be good to try to sample great authentic german or berlin cuisine. There will only be 2 to 4 of us so somewhere that would offer a sampling platter or tapas-like servings would be best.

there is a pretty famous german %26#39;Tapas%26#39; restaurant in Charlottenburg: Schnitzelei. I haven%26#39;t been there yet but it got some really good reviews in the papers.
%26quot;Schnitzelei%26quot;
Röntgenstraße 7
10587 Berlin (Charlottenbug)

Nola is an excellent restaurant but IMHO thez are more Swiss/South German than authentic Berlin. Maybe you should try Poststr. 28, Tel.: 242410 in the Nikolaiviertel.

Looking at the Nola website, Schnitzei and Nola%26#39;s in Tiergarten don%26#39;t open until 4pm on weekdays, and the Nola%26#39;s AM Weinberg is only 10 to 1pm. I expect that we will want to stop for lunch somewhere in the noon to 2pm range so I am looking for restaurants who are known for serving lunch during the weekdays.
What are your thoughts on the gourmet floor at the DaDe We or Restaurant Weihenstephaner in Hackescher Market? Are these places likely on a tourist sightseeing itinerary? and if so, would they be reasonable choices for what I am looking for?
I have also heard of Prater Biergarten on Kastanenallee....do you know of it.....could this be a good alternative if it is a nice day and again on a sightseeing itinerary.
I have checked on some other recommendations people have given me but they are open only at night. Have you heard of Zur Rippe on Poststrasse? Is it what I might be looking for?
I expect that there are a lot of cafes open for lunch, but as you can see I am looking for that food experience that will define our visit to Berlin.
